Output 51c4351d63bb6a49a17603b8f93b2a193c6be850c127c3f69225e53df711229c:0

value
132483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38e550b8a0fd292fb603607244c84d2106db35f0 OP_EQUAL
address
36srUPo5L1RicZPZ9dbuzjg1VSFKAjEsay
transaction
51c4351d63bb6a49a17603b8f93b2a193c6be850c127c3f69225e53df711229c
spent
true